Smart contract-based peer-to-peer energy token trading between active retailers and prosumers

Authors:Mohammad SeyfiMehdi MehdinejadBehanm Mohammadi-IvatlooJamshid Aghaei

Abstract

Power systems undergoes a massive change in power delivery and consumer-side production, e.g., penetration of renewable energy resources (RES) and reshaping of consumers to form prosumers, in which the Peer-to-Peer (P2P) energy trading markets are among the most promising solutions for handling these changes. In this paper, a fully decentralized smart contract-based P2P energy token trading market for active retailers and prosumers is presented. Active retailers in this market play as a connection between the local P2P market and upstream markets, which enables the participation of small-scale prosumers in the energy and ancillary markets. They can optimize their decision-making strategy to gain the most profit from energy markets. This model can first encourage retailers to participate in the local P2P energy token market, and consequently, the utilization of renewable energy resources in the power systems is facilitated. The simulation results showed the importance of the demand response program and the effectiveness of the DR program on the independence of the local P2P energy token trading market.
